Exiting ActiveTrack 2.
0
Press the Flight Pause button on the remote controller to brake immediately. Tap on the screen or
toggle the Flight Mode switch to S-mode on the remote controller to exit ActiveTrack 2.0. After exiting
ActiveTrack 2.0, the aircraft hovers in place, at which point you may choose to fly manually, track
another subject, or return to home.
Point of Interest 2.0 (POI 2.
0)
Select a static subject as the Point of Interest. Set the circle radius, ight altitude, and ight speed. The
aircraft ies around the subject according to these settings. Mavic 2 Pro/Zoom supports selecting the
POI through GPS positioning and selecting on the screen directly.
1. Select POI on the screen: drag a box around the desired subject and tap the “GO” icon on the
screen. The aircraft starts to measure the location of the subject and ies around the subject once
it measures the location successfully. Use the gimbal dial to adjust the subject framing. The circle
radius, ight altitude, and ight speed can also be adjusted during ight.
It is recommended to select a static subject (e.g., high-rise buildings, mountainous terrain) at a safe
distance from the aircraft (further than 10 m). Do not select a subject that is too near the aircraft.
Avoid selecting a subject without a clear pattern (e.g., a clear blue sky).
Avoid selecting subjects that are too small.
Select a subject with a clear outline. Otherwise, the subject may not be centered correctly onscreen.
The aircraft cannot be controlled while the location is being measured, but the measuring can be
stopped using the control sticks, Flight Pause button, Flight Mode switch, and the “STOP” icon.
2. Select a subject through GPS positioning: Manually y the aircraft above the subject, and then press
the C1 button or select in DJI GO 4 to conrm the subject. Fly the aircraft at least 5 m away from the
Point of Interest. The ight speed and the circle direction can be set in DJI GO 4. Tap “GO” to start
ying. Use the gimbal dial to adjust the subject framing. The circle radius, ight altitude, and ight
speed can also be adjusted during ight.
The GPS positioning has no altitude measurement.
It is recommended to adjust the gimbal tilt to -90° to make it easier to measure the GPS
location.

dji MAVIC 2 ZOOM Specifications

General IconGeneral
Megapixel12 MP
Sensor typeCMOS
Video resolutions1920 x 1080, 3840 x 2160 pixels
Maximum frame rate120 fps
Optical sensor size1/2.3 \
Camera shutter speed8 – 1/8000 s
Streaming capabilityYes
Supported video modes1080p, 2160p
Image formats supportedDNG, JPEG, RAW
Video formats supportedAVC, H.264, H.265, HEVC, MOV, MP4
Maximum image resolution4000 x 3000 pixels
Maximum video resolution3840 x 2160 pixels
Field of view (FOV) angle83 °
Bitrate at maximum video resolution100 Mbit/s
Built-in processor-
TypeQuadcopter
Product colorGray
Construction typeReady-to-fly (RTF)
Moving control functionsBackward, Downward, Forward, Turn left, Turn right
USB ports quantity1
Operating frequency2400 - 2483, 5725 - 5850 MHz
Maximum device width160 mm
Maximum speed20 m/s
Frequency band2.400 - 2.483, 5.725 - 5.850 GHz
Number of axis3
Number of rotors4 rotors
Maximum tilt angle35 °
Hovering time (max)29 min
Maximum flight time31 min
Maximum ascent speed5 m/s
Maximum descent speed3 m/s
Maximum weight capacity- kg
Maximum wind resistance10 m/s
Vertical hover accuracy0.5 m
Horizontal hover accuracy1.5 m
Maximum operating distance8000 m
Maximum pitch angular velocity200 °/sec
Battery voltage15.4 V
Battery capacity3850 mAh
Transmitter battery capacity3950 mAh
Output power60 W
AC adapter power80 W
AC adapter frequency50/60 Hz
AC adapter input voltage100 - 240 V
AC adapter output current3.41 A
AC adapter output voltage17.6 V
Equivalent Isotropically Radiated Power (EIRP)26 dBmW
Operating temperature (T-T)-10 - 40 °C
Cables includedLightning, Micro-USB, USB Type-C
Internal memory8 GB
Compatible memory cardsMicroSD (TransFlash)
Maximum memory card size128 GB
Weight and Dimensions IconWeight and Dimensions
Depth322 mm
Width242 mm
Height84 mm
Weight905 g
Battery weight297 g
